With the dawn of a new day,
Caressing sunlight seeks it position,
Though the wet cotton wool clouds of the morning.
Haziness is scattered for all to see,
Showing the supremacy of God through His creations.
Slowly the day comes around with the sight of green figures,
Straight and stationary, taking guard over their sacred land.
Until the day's end,
Until the kiss of the day slowly sinks away,
And the gentle showers redeem life for tomorrow.
